Continued Care Following Short Term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ation in Patterson, New York

One of the advantages when you finish short term drug treatment is that you can later transition into long-term treatment. That said, continued care is appropriate for people in Patterson who have either relapsed or are at risk of relapse because they can immerse themselves in an additional substance-free setting and continue effectively working on their addiction.

After you complete a rehab program, it is very likely that you will come across the same surroundings where you previously used drugs or alcohol before you went for treatment. This is due to the fact that the same triggers - people, places, and things - that could provoke you to relapse will still be there.

Since it can be extremely challenging to transition into a new sober life after completing long-term rehabilitation where you were able to focus on treatment and support for a few months, you might realize that continuing on with short term rehab in Patterson, NY. may potentially help you sustain your newly acquired abstinence, resolve, and conceptions against substance abuse and addiction.

While in short term treatment, therefore, you will work on how to command a more productive way of life in spite of any challenging situations you might encounter. The program will also teach you how to think and act differently - which can prove useful in making sure that you are able to handle any stress you encounter.

Other components of addiction rehabilitation and continued care include:

  • How to recognize triggers and avoid them
  • How to surround yourself with support through community groups, outpatient treatment, and stays at sober living facilities
  • How to create a more favorable environment at home and work

Ultimately, short term drug treatment will have a vast variety of treatment methods that can help you utilize new skills in your life and keep on sticking to the new philosophies and morals you have learned after you check out of the rehabilitation program.
